OLED Burn-in Is Now a Result of Misuse, Not a Technical Flaw
Modern mitigation tools have rendered permanent image retention a non-issue for the average consumer.
The fear of permanent image retention has long haunted the adoption of OLED technology, but experts say the risk is now negligible for most users. While the technical possibility of burn-in remains, it has shifted from a systemic vulnerability to a consequence of extreme misuse.
Nick Pino, the TV and AV lead at Tom's Guide, argues that OLED burn-in is largely a non-issue for the average consumer. According to Pino, the phenomenon typically only occurs when users engage in extreme behavior, such as leaving static, high-contrast images on the screen for extended periods. He maintains that while the problem exists, it is only a significant risk if the hardware is pushed to extremes that fall outside of normal viewing habits.
The Mechanics of Degradation
OLED, or Organic Light Emitting Diode, technology is widely praised for delivering infinite contrast and perfect black levels. However, because the pixels are organic, they naturally degrade over time. Burn-in occurs specifically when there is uneven degradation across the panel, which happens when static elements—such as news tickers or gaming heads-up displays (HUDs)—are displayed for long durations. This creates permanent "ghost" images where the pixels have worn down faster than the surrounding areas.
Built-in Safeguards
To combat this, modern OLED TVs are equipped with several automated mitigation tools designed to prevent permanent image retention. Manufacturers now employ techniques such as pixel shifting, which subtly moves the image to ensure no single pixel is tasked with displaying the same static element indefinitely. Additionally, pixel refreshing cycles run in the background to equalize the wear across the panel, significantly reducing the likelihood of accidental burn-in during standard use.
Industry Implications
As OLED becomes the dominant standard for high-end gaming and home cinema, debunking the "burn-in panic" is critical for consumer confidence. The conversation is shifting away from viewing burn-in as a fundamental flaw of the organic material and toward an understanding of user behavior and the effectiveness of manufacturer safeguards. For the vast majority of viewers, the visual benefits of the technology now far outweigh the risks associated with typical content consumption.
What to Watch
While current safeguards make accidental damage unlikely, the long-term effectiveness of these tools across different brands remains a point of interest. Consumers are encouraged to utilize the built-in prevention settings and avoid leaving static images on their screens for hours at a time. For now, the consensus suggests that as long as users avoid extreme misuse, the "ghosts" of OLED's past are unlikely to appear on modern panels.
